Transaction 40efa6e2a26cfd4bc91259b867c3aeaef2fbe2e0a4440c3cd1392712d243df66

3 Input
2 Outputs
  • 40efa6e2a26cfd4bc91259b867c3aeaef2fbe2e0a4440c3cd1392712d243df66:0
  • value  21392053
    address  33GEdNY7G2qBe4bGd2bBi6tvwyuPtRaUit
  • 40efa6e2a26cfd4bc91259b867c3aeaef2fbe2e0a4440c3cd1392712d243df66:1
  • value  28500000
    address  12FLMrrdCjvMr3TutNKHGKyMwtk6CSfYZQ